如何使用adb删除apk
时间: 2024-10-14 09:04:16 浏览: 9
ADB(Android Debug Bridge)是Google提供的一个命令行工具,用于管理和调试Android设备或模拟器。如果你想要通过ADB删除安装在Android设备上的APK(应用程序包),可以按照以下步骤操作:
1. **连接设备**: 首先,确保你的电脑已连接到Android设备,并打开终端或CMD(Windows用户)。
2. **启用USB调试**: 在手机上进入“设置”>“开发者选项”,打开“USB调试”。如果找不到这个选项,你可能需要先解锁手机并启用开发者模式。
3. **安装ADB驱动**: 如果你的设备尚未安装ADB驱动,访问[Google ADB驱动](https://developer.android.com/studio/releases/platform-tools)下载对应版本的驱动,并安装在电脑上。
4. **打开ADB shell**: 在终端或CMD中输入 `adb devices` 确认设备是否被识别。然后输入 `adb shell` 进入设备的Shell环境。
5. **找到APK文件名**: 使用 `pm list packages -f` 命令列出所有安装的应用包及其全路径,找到你要删除的那个APK的完整路径。
6. **卸载APK**: 在Shell环境中,输入以下格式的命令来删除指定的APK:
```
pm uninstall [-k] <package_name>
```
将 `<package_name>` 替换为你找到的APK全名,例如 "com.example.myapp"。`-k` 参数表示强制卸载,即使应用正在运行也删除。
7. **确认删除**: 输入 `y` 或 `Y` 来确认删除,然后按回车。
完成以上步骤后,APK就会从设备上被移除。记得备份重要数据,因为一旦删除就无法恢复了。
阅读全文